## Configuration

The Cindergrove retention sweeper reads all settings from a single env file loaded at startup; nothing is read from flags. Reviewers should verify that SWEEP_INTERVAL_HOURS and RETENTION_DAYS match the values approved in the data-governance memo, and that DRY_RUN defaults to true in non-production. The sweeper reports deletions to the Ledgerbird audit service, and that connection is authenticated by a credential set on the following line.

secret setting of fawig-tawip: RELAY_SECRET3=e04

## Further Reading

If you've made it through the catalogue import docs, nice work. The Shelfwright importer handles MARC-ish records from the Brindlewood consortium feeds, and most of the weird edge cases (duplicate accession numbers, mangled diacritics) are covered in the troubleshooting appendix. For the weekly sync, skim the dedupe section first — that's where most questions land. Quentin from the metadata team keeps the deep-dive notes current on our internal wiki.

operations page: https://gitlab.qirvansys.corp/pages/dash/projects/42db8b449d30

Runbook: Webhook retries in Hookline (for plugin authors)

Quick version: Hookline retries failed deliveries with exponential backoff — 5s, 30s, 2m, then hourly up to 24 hours. Anything non-2xx counts as a failure, and we dedupe on the delivery ID, so make your handlers idempotent. Retries sign payloads the same way as first attempts, so verify every time. To verify signatures locally, your plugin's env file needs the shared signing secret; add it on the next line:

vault entry, fadup-tagag: RELAY_SECRET8=2fd92179